Diurnal variability in Fe, Mn, Zn, and Cu levels in the water and suspensate of the Razdol'naya R. estuary, Gulf of Amur

Abstract

Observations of the salinity, suspensate concentration, and levels of suspended and dissolved forms of Fe, Mn, Zn, Cu and Corg are reported from three synchronous stations in different parts of the Razdol'naya R. estuary in the Gulf of Amur. The major factors influencing the concentrations and variations are evaluated. -Journal summary
